It’s been a while since I’ve seen a Gaku no Tsukai “No Laughing” Batsu game, a New Year’s eve special made by Japanese comedians. I saw the “No laughing spy” (aired on the New Year’s eve of 2010-2011) recently and wanted to share this happiness.

For those of you who haven’t heard about this: the comedians that lost a bet (not shown, but aired before) have to reside for 24 hours in a setting where they are confronted with strange situations designed to make them laugh. Each time they laugh, “punishers” come out to hit them on the buttocks with an object.

The situations are often funny, sometimes not so, sometimes hilarious, but the thing I like the most is when the comedians make each other laugh (and often themselves too), resulting in even more punishment.
